Prior to plugging your heater into an electrical outlet,
verify that the house circuit breakers for the outlet are
on.
The heater may emit a slight , harmless odor when
first
used.
This odor is normal and it is caused by the
initial
heating of internal heater elements and will not
occur
again.
If your heater does not emit heat, consult the operation
section of this manual for further information.
Use with a CSA or UL certified surge protector.
KEEP DRAPERY AND OTHER FURNISHINGS AT
LEAST 3 FEET (0.9m) FROM THE FRONT AND
SIDES OF THE HEATER.
CAUTION: High temperature, risk of fire.
Keep electrical cords, drapery,
furnishings, and other combustibles at
least 3 feet (0.9m) from the front of the
heater and away from the side and rear.
WARNING: Servicing should be done only
while the heater is disconnected from the
power supply circuit.

Important Safety Instructions
When using electric appliances, basic precautions
should always be followed to reduce the risk of fire,
electric shock, and injury to persons, including the
following:
WARNING: Any other use not recommended or
described in your Owner's Manual may cause
fire, burns, electric shock and/or other
serious injuries or death.
Read all instructions before using this heater.
This heater is hot when in use. To avoid burns, do not
let bare skin touch hot surfaces. If provided, use
handles when moving this heater. Keep combustible
materials, such as furniture, pillows, bedding, papers,
clothes, and curtains at least 3 feet (0.9 meters) from
the front of the heater and keep them away from the
sides and rear.
Extreme caution is necessary when this heater is used
by or near children and whenever the heater is left
operating and unattended.
Always unplug heater when not in use.
Do not operate this heater with a damaged cord or plug
or after the heater malfunctions, has been dropped or
damaged in any manner. Return heater to authorized
service facility for examination, electrical or
mechanical adjustment, or repair.
Do not use outdoors.
